Change your MX records. Step 1: Sign in to your domain host. Sign in to your Google Cloud console. Click Network services Cloud DNS . Step 2: Add the MX record. In the DNS Name field, leave the field blank. From the Resource Record Type list, select MX . In the TTL field, enter 3600. In the TTL Unit field, select seconds.

DNS records are located in zone files. These are simple text files that bundle all records into a zone for which the relevant server is responsible. Should a client submit a request, the responding server receives the information from precisely this data file. The various file types have different functions. The naming system is an underscore followed by the name of the service ...The blacklist check will test a mail server IP address against over 100 DNS based email blacklists. (Commonly called Realtime blacklist, DNSBL or RBL). If your mail server has been blacklisted, some email you send may not be delivered. Email blacklists are a common way of reducing spam. The SPF Record Check is a diagnostic tool that acts as a Sender Policy Framework (SPF) record lookup and SPF validator. This test will lookup an SPF record for the queried domain name, display the SPF Record (if found), and run a series of diagnostic tests (SPF Validation) against the record, highlighting any errors found with the record that could impact email delivery. DNS reverse lookup. whois. Domain lookup. dns. flight to st maarten Basic MX Record Query: Retrieves the MX records for a domain. $ dig google.com MX. This command provides MX records in a readable format, indicating the associated mail servers and their priorities. For a quick test, type "google.com" in the form below: MX Lookup. flight to chicago from nyc There are several cost-free ways to find out if a property has any liens, including searching official county records online or in person and inquiring about the property at a titl...Mar 28, 2023 · MX records are used to specify a list of mail servers for a domain. If MX records are not created and maintained correctly, email for the domain will not be delivered reliably or perhaps at all. The MX record type was introduced in the original DNS specifications ( RFC 1034 and 1035) in 1987.
